The Croton Plant, scientifically known as Codiaeum variegatum (Petra), is a stunning tropical plant celebrated for its vibrant foliage. With leaves that showcase a kaleidoscope of colors—ranging from deep greens to bright yellows, oranges, and reds—this plant is a true statement piece for any indoor or outdoor space. Thriving in warm climates, the Croton is not only visually appealing but also purifies the air, making it a perfect addition to your home.
The Croton Plant is renowned for its unique leaf patterns and colors, which can change with the seasons and light exposure. This adaptability makes it a favorite among plant enthusiasts. Additionally, it has historical significance in various cultures, often symbolizing prosperity and good fortune.
One of the standout features of the Croton Plant is its ability to thrive in various lighting conditions, from bright indirect light to partial shade. Its leaves can grow up to 12 inches long, creating a lush, tropical feel in any environment. The plant is also known for its resilience, making it suitable for both novice and experienced gardeners.

While Croton Plants prefer bright light, they can tolerate lower light conditions—though they might sulk a bit. Think of it as a moody artist; it needs the right environment to truly shine. Just don’t expect it to bloom in the dark!
Crotons are like humidity junkies; they thrive in moist environments. If your home is drier than a desert, consider misting your plant or placing it near a humidifier. It’s the plant equivalent of a spa day—who wouldn’t want that?
Want your Croton to strut its stuff? Regular fertilization is key! A balanced fertilizer during the growing season will keep those colors vibrant and the leaves lush. Just don’t overdo it; too much food can lead to a plant that’s more ‘stuffed’ than ‘stunning.’
Feeling adventurous? Propagating your Croton Plant can be a fun project! Snip a healthy stem, pop it in water, and watch it grow roots. It’s like a science experiment that rewards you with more plants—what’s not to love?
Crotons can attract pests like spider mites and mealybugs, but fear not! A little neem oil or insecticidal soap can send those unwanted guests packing. Think of it as a plant bouncer—keeping the riffraff out while your Croton enjoys the spotlight.
As the seasons change, so do your Croton’s needs. In winter, it might need a little extra love and warmth, while summer calls for more hydration. Stay on your toes, and your plant will thrive through every season like a true champion!
Every plant has its quirks, and the Croton is no exception. Yellowing leaves? It might be thirsty. Dropping leaves? It’s probably feeling a bit neglected. Understanding these signs will help you keep your Croton happy and healthy, ensuring it remains the star of your plant collection!

Treat your Croton like royalty! It loves bright, indirect sunlight and a warm environment. Water it when the top inch of soil is dry, but don’t drown it—this isn’t a swimming pool! Regular misting will keep those leaves looking fabulous and hydrated.

Water your Croton when the top inch of soil feels dry—think of it as a thirsty friend asking for a drink. In the growing season, it might need a sip more often, but don’t drown it! Overwatering is a surefire way to send it packing.
Your Croton deserves a well-draining potting mix that’s rich in organic matter. Think of it as a luxurious spa treatment for its roots! A mix designed for tropical plants will keep it happy and thriving, ensuring those vibrant leaves stay stunning.
Yes, your Croton will appreciate a little extra love! Feed it with a balanced liquid fertilizer every 4-6 weeks during the growing season. It’s like a gourmet meal for your plant, helping it grow those gorgeous leaves and maintain its vibrant colors.
Yes, the Croton Plant is toxic to pets, so keep it out of their reach. If your furry friend decides to take a nibble, it could lead to some tummy troubles. Better safe than sorry—let your Croton shine in a pet-free zone!
Propagating your Croton is like starting a plant family! Take a cutting with a few leaves, dip it in rooting hormone, and place it in water or soil. With a little patience and love, you’ll have a new plant buddy in no time, ready to steal the show!
Yellowing leaves can be a cry for help! It might be overwatering, underwatering, or not enough light. Check its conditions and adjust accordingly. Your Croton just wants to be fabulous, so give it the TLC it deserves!
